Tire rack has an article/video that is also posted on this forum where they compare lap times and feel of 215/225/245 tires on 7/8/9 inch rims so 9 comparisons total. Their testing shows 225 on 9 inch wheel was the fastest and most on edge with 245 on 9 being second. (Maybe if they ran 245 on 9.5 inch rim it would have been even faster). It basically showed at least for a stock BRZ, 17 inch wheels and 225-245 thread, tire thread = wheel width = best time. Considering tire width is larger than thread width this means a streched fit where the sidewall is rounded.

When you bring that ratio over to Supra and 18x11 rim gives that same ratio for a 275 thread which most people run on 18x10 wheels.

So who is running 18x11 here?

I'm running 18x10.7" wide Titan7 T-R10s square with 275-35R18 tires and Motorsports Hardware 15mm spacers. This is on stock struts and springs using SPL LCAs to dial in ~-3° of camber. I'm getting a very small amount of rubbing on my front left wheel liner under HEAVY cornering on-track.

I would prefer to be running 40 AR tires, but the Kuhmo V730s only come in 275-35. The tires are definitely a tiny bit stretched, but the turn-in is fantastic. Next season I may go with 40 AR Nankangs since I'll be on coilovers of some sort.
